275-030-11 <br />EQUAL OPPORTUNITY OFFICE <br />03111 <br />Page 3 of 8 <br />Equal Opportunity Reporting System Information <br />To comply with changes in the Disadvantaged Business Enterprise (DBE) Program, the Department is collecting both <br />actual payments made to subcontractors and sub -consultants, and DBE commitment amounts. Actual payments will be <br />collected through the web -based Equal Opportunity Reporting System (EORS) and commitments will be collected throu <br />the Anticipated DBE Participation Statements. <br />It is extremely important that you continue to submit the Anticipated DBE Participation Statement at the pre construction <br />conference for all federal and state funded projects. This primary information is used by the State and Federal <br />Government to evaluate our performance in the DBE Program. <br />In addition, for federal and state funded projects, you must also report actual payments in the Equal Opportunity <br />Reporting System. Revisions were made to the specifications beginning with the October 2000 letting that states in <br />section 9-6.7: <br />The Contractor is required to report monthly, through the Department's Equal Opportunity Reporting System on <br />the Internet at www.dot.state.fl.us, actual payments, retainage, minority status, and the work type of all <br />subcontractors and suppliers. <br />Since the specifications were revised, we have made some additional modifications to ease the burden on the contractor. <br />We will pursue making the permanent modifications to the specifications. In the interim, each month you must report <br />actual payments to all DBE subcontractors, sub -consultants and suppliers. Payments to all non -DBE subcontractors and <br />sub consultants will need to be reported either monthly or at the end of the project Payments to non -DBE suppliers need <br />not be reported at all This information can be submitted in hard copy form if necessary. <br />Instructions for accessing the EORS are included.
